模型的主要目的就是数据封装,在不同层之间相互传值。在Liferay中,可以在Impl中添加没有直接关系的数据,然后通过build-service,自动生成接口。
比如Company model, 本来是没有timezone这个属性的,这个属性是和用户关联的。但一般情况在,timezone在一个instance下是一样的。所以在加载Company信息的时候,timezone就可以一起加载了。所以在CompanyImpl中添加getTimezone方法,用UserLocalServiceUtil.getDefaultUser().getTimeZone()方法获取timezone.
所以对模型的理解就是,模型是个数据容器,可以以数据关联性来组织,也可以以数据加载时间来组织,也可以以页面显示元素来组织。
相关推荐
可用于生成模型层,数据访问层,业务逻辑层.代码
三层的DB层和模型层自动生成源码 主要是开发三层是对DB层和模型层自动生成! 例:数据库登陆名:sa 密码:sa 数据实例名:sqlexpress 模型名称:根据自己创建的命名 DB层名称:根据自己创建的命名
系统采用了MVC三层架构,分为视图层、控制层和模型层。视图层使用JSP技术实现,控制层使用Servlet技术实现,模型层使用JavaBean技术实现。数据层使用MySQL数据库实现数据的存储和管理。 视图层主要实现用户界面,接收...
视图层使用JSP技术实现,控制层使用Servlet技术实现,模型层使用JAVA对象实现,数据层使用MySQL数据库实现信息存储。 视图层主要实现用户信息查询和管理员信息发布的界面展示。控制层主要实现用户查询请求和管理员操作...
第6阶段 模型层设计与实现 Chapter Java项目开发-第6阶段--模型层设计与实现全文共53页,当前为第1页。 知识目标 one 理解数据模型和业务模型的作用 理解字符编码转换的作用 了解字符编码转换类的分析、设计与实现...
本软件用C#语言开发.能根据用户设定生成三层架构开发的模型层.并能添加自定义特性.仅适用于Sql Server 数据库
codesmith模板(MVC三层数据层模型层逻辑层)
codesmith 整站模板 MVC 三层数据层模型层逻辑层 在生成BLL层后有一个命名的小错误自己修改一下就可以了 谢谢下载啊
修改模型层.ipynb
关于模型层,主要是对字段进行封装。get和set地用法!
C# MVC控制器使用, ECharts Models 模型层建模库, 最低1分拿走.
本软件用C#语言开发.能根据用户设定生成三层架构开发的模型层.并能添加自定义特性.仅适用于Sql Server 数据库
java 开发实例 适合初学者 MVC模式 jsp的 增删改查 视图层+模型层+控制层
第 8 章 - 深入模型层到目前为止本书大多数的讨论都专注于建立页面,处理请求与回应。但是网页应用程序的业务逻辑大多依赖于它的数据模型。Symfonysymfo
用delphi 制作的c#实体类,模型层生产工具,还有非常使用的公共单元
Model:模型层,负责处理业务逻辑以及和服务器端进行交互 View:视图层:负责将数据模型转化为UI展示出来,可以简单的理解为HTML页面 ViewModel:视图模型层,用来连接Model和View,是Model和View之间的通信...
案例课程B-S架构-1期 详细设计书-系统数据模型层设计.pdf 学习资料 复习资料 教学资源
seraph-model, 用于 seraph/Neo4j ( node.js )的精简模型层 为 seraph模型提供一些方便的函数,用于从一个 Neo4j 数据库中存储和检索类型化节点。 它打算与 seraph 一起工作。 快速示例var db = require('seraph')('...
该模板可自动根据数据库中的表生成对应的实体层。